Pre Design Stage

In this initial stage we will get as much information that we can using  our design needs analysis and we will discuss what your vision is for your new home. We discuss how we can bring your new home to life within your budget. This is the perfect time to ask any questions. This is where expectations and what we are going to deliver in your new home come together.

This will come in the form of a design brief, where we work on setting out all parameters of wants and needs in your new home. This is indeed a crucial and valuable step - a no-obligation opportunity for us to invest our time in understanding each other, laying the groundwork for your new home and exploring the possibilities without any formal commitment.

Based on our experience with projects of similar size and similar specification, we produce a build estimate,  based on your design brief with budgetary allowances for all requirements of the project. This will give an understanding of what can be achieved within your budget.

If you are happy with the presented information and would like to proceed to the next stage to develop detailed designs and specifications, we can now sign a preliminary agreement. This agreement will outline the scope of the initial design phase, associated costs and the next steps in bringing your vision to life.

Design & Concept Stage

Following our initial design brief meeting and the provision of the build estimate, this is how we will proceed:

Phase 1

Site Assessment & Concept Design (Approximately 2 Weeks)

We will arrange and order Contour Survey, Soil Test and any other necessary reports. With these site-specific parameters in hand, our design team will commence the production of a concept plan. This plan will be based directly on the wants and needs outlined in your design brief, taking into account the site's unique characteristics.

Phase 2

Concept Plan Review & Refinement (Approx 3 – 4 weeks, allowing for feedback rounds)

  1. Initial Concept Plan Issued: Within roughly two weeks of receiving all necessary site reports, we will present you with the initial concept plan. This will include floor plans, preliminary elevations and a site plan showing the proposed house placement.
  2. Client Feedback (Round 1): We will schedule a meeting to discuss the concept plan in detail. You will have the opportunity to provide your feedback, outlining any aspects you like, dislike or wish to change.
  3. Design Amendments: Based on your feedback, our team will revise the concept plan.
  4. Client Feedback (Round 2): We will present the amended plan for your second round of review and feedback.
  5. Further Design Amendments: We will again refine the design based on your input.
  6. Client Feedback (Round 3): A final opportunity for you to review and suggest any further tweaks or enhancements.

Through these three rounds of feedback and amendments, we aim to achieve a concept plan that perfectly aligns with your vision and functional requirements.

Phase 3

Design Sign-Off & Detailed Pricing

Once you are completely satisfied with the concept plan and confirm it meets all your expectations, you will sign off on the design. This signifies your approval to proceed to the next stage that includes full takeoff pricing and the energy report.

Based on the precise pricing from the full takeoff and the insights from the energy report, we will produce a detailed client offer. This offer will clearly outline the total cost for the construction of your new home according to the agreed-upon plans and specifications.

Contract Stage

We will work with you to finalise and execute the building contract, outlining all terms and conditions, payment schedules and your project timelines.

You will sign a copy of your concept plan, a HIA contract, your approved specification, a soil test and any other relevant documentation.

Building Approval Stage

Upon the formal signing of the building contract by both parties, the next crucial step will be the Building Approval Stage.

We have received the architectural and engineering plans in preparation for a building application

Application goes into the private certifier and your colour selection meetings commence to finalise all colours and internal features of the home.
